PWC (PWC) has 2 splits in our PWC split history database. The first split for PWC took place on July 21, 2003. This was a 4 for 1 split, meaning for each share of PWC owned pre-split, the shareholder now owned 4 shares. For example, a 1000 share position pre-split, became a 4000 share position following the split. PWC's second split took place on July 17, 2023. This was a 3 for 1 split, meaning for each share of PWC owned pre-split, the shareholder now owned 3 shares. For example, a 4000 share position pre-split, became a 12000 share position following the split.

When a company such as PWC splits its shares, the market capitalization before and after the split takes place remains stable, meaning the shareholder now owns more shares but each are valued at a lower price per share. Often, however, a lower priced stock on a per-share basis can attract a wider range of buyers. If that increased demand causes the share price to appreciate, then the total market capitalization rises post-split. This does not always happen, however, often depending on the underlying fundamentals of the business.

Looking at the PWC split history from start to finish, an original position size of 1000 shares would have turned into 12000 today. PowerShares Dynamic Market Portfolio is an open-end management investment company. The Fund se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ield (before the fund's fee and expenses) of the Dynamic Market Intellidex index. The fund normally invests at least 90% of total assets in common stocks that comprise the Market Intellidex. It may generally invest in all stocks comprising the Market Intellidex in proportion to their weightings in the Market Intellidex.
